About us:
Tendable is a venture capital-backed, series A health-tech business providing quality assurance and improvement software to health and care organisations across the globe. Our mobile app makes auditing easier and more efficient for frontline staff, engaging them in quality improvement whilst also freeing up more of their time for patient care. Our management portal provides leadership and external bodies with assurance over the quality of health and care services and supports over 100 customers across four continents. With 25+ years of experience in healthcare and health-tech environment, Tendable has a mission to transform quality by equipping health and care professionals with the tools and insights to continuously improve patient care. Role Overview:
The People Manager will play a central role in shaping how Tendable works internally. You will be trusted to make decisions, create structure where there isn’t any yet, and bring clarity, care and momentum to how our people experience work. You will work closely with the VP Growth and senior leaders across the business, acting as a connector, organiser, culture-carrier and calm presence — even when things are moving fast or aren’t perfectly defined. This is a role you are expected to make your own.
What You’ll Do:
- People Operations & Day-to-Day Enablement: Ensure colleagues have the tools, equipment and setup they need to do great work; Manage laptops, systems access and operational logistics; Handle day-to-day people admin with care, discretion and efficiency; Act as a trusted point of contact across the business.
- Internal Communications & Leadership Support: Own and manage internal communication channels (e.g. Slack); Support leaders with internal messaging and coordination; Act as an informal executive assistant where needed — keeping things moving, organised and joined-up.
- Culture, Values & Community: Be a visible champion of Tendable’s culture and values; Own team engagement, social moments and internal events; Run (and energise) the social committee — from celebrations to team get-togethers; Bring thoughtfulness and personality to how we work together.
- Learning, Development & Growth: Support learning and development initiatives across teams; Help managers nurture growth, progression and capability; Create simple, effective frameworks that support people at different stages.
- Recruitment & Onboarding: Support recruitment end-to-end, ensuring a thoughtful candidate experience; Fully own onboarding for new colleagues — from first day to fully embedded; Continuously improve onboarding so it reflects our values and sets people up for success.
- Employer Brand & External Presence: Own employer brand channels (LinkedIn, Instagram, Glassdoor); Share authentic stories about life at Tendable; Help us attract people who genuinely care about quality, healthcare and culture.
- Logistics, Events & Experiences: Coordinate travel, hotel bookings and logistics for team events; Organise parties, offsites and company moments (with flair); Negotiate with suppliers and partners confidently and commercially.
